Palladium-Catalyzed N-Arylation of Sulfoximines with Aryl Sulfonates.

Qingjing Yang1, Pui Ying Choy2, Qingyang Zhao2, Man Pan Leung2, Hoi Shan Chan2, Chau Ming So1, Wing-Tak Wong1, Fuk Yee Kwong1,2.   

Abstract

Palladium-catalyzed C-N bond coupling reaction between n class="Chemical">NH-sulfoximines and aryl halides (e.g., -Br, -I, and -Cl and pseudohalides -OTf and -ONf) was successfully achieved. Nevertheless, aryl tosylates/mesylates left much to be achieved. In this report, a general N-arylation of sulfoximines with aryl sulfonates is described. Using Pd(OAc)2/MeO-CM-phos complex, the N-aryl sulfoximine products can be obtained in good-to-excellent yields (up to 99%) with good common functional group compatibility. In addition to arene moieties, alkenyl tosylates are shown to be successful coupling partners.
